Electro-Galvanized Coil is a high-precision steel product that uses an electrolytic process to uniformly deposit a zinc layer on the surface of a cold-rolled steel substrate. Its core advantage is that it can achieve ultra-thin (3-20μm) and uniform zinc layer coverage, a smooth and delicate surface without zinc flowers, and a dimensional tolerance control of ±0.02mm, which is perfectly suitable for precision processing scenarios with strict requirements on surface quality and formability.
Compared with the traditional hot-dip galvanizing process, electro-galvanized steel coils are particularly outstanding in applications that require complex stamping and forming, such as electronic component shielding shells and automotive interior parts. At the same time, environmentally friendly treatments such as chromium-free passivation can meet international environmental standards such as EU RoHS.
The product can be divided into multiple grades according to the weight of the zinc layer (such as 10-60g/m²) and the surface treatment method. Among them, the conductive coating (such as Zn-Ni alloy) is particularly suitable for electronic equipment substrates that require electromagnetic shielding performance.
Modern electrogalvanizing production lines can also realize special processes such as single-sided galvanizing and differentiated coatings, providing customized solutions for emerging fields such as new energy vehicle battery housings and 5G communication equipment. Its excellent coating adhesion and uniformity make subsequent spraying, welding and other processing procedures more stable and reliable, making it an indispensable key material in the precision manufacturing industry chain.
